Benefits
Batch processing has these benefits:
- It can shift the time of job processing to when the computing resources are less busy.
- It avoids idling the computing resources with minute-by-minute manual intervention and supervision.
- By keeping high overall rate of utilization, it amortizes the computer, especially an expensive one.
- It allows the system to use different priorities for batch and interactive work.
